I'm probably going to have to change my dentist. With open season for federal benefits starting this week, I looked into my insurance plan to find out why they stopped paying for my root canal treatment when they hadn't even payed for all that much this year. Which was quite a task in itself, given how the system was set up, but I eventually learned it's because the practice I've been going to isn't "in network" with any federal insurance plans. It seems that to avoid big bills, one must go to dentists that let the insurance control what treatment they give you. (And even then, there lingers the possibility they'll pull something fast on you and leave you with a big bill anyway.) I hate it, but my teeth are only going to have more problems as I get older, and I can't pay this kind of money every year. My sister has directed me to a website where one can find "in network" dentists, and I'll probably choose one on Tuesday. I'm not all that attached to the dentists at the practice, anyway. I'm very sorry, on the other hand, to leave their oral hygienist, but she's old enough she'll likely retire soon.
